Hyperscaler Dependence vs. Decentralization: Shaping the EU Cloud Future

The European Union's digital sovereignty hinges on a critical crossroads: continued reliance on hyperscalers like Amazon Web Services (AWS),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ud Platform (GCP), or a decisive shift towards decentralized cloud infrastructure. This choice will profoundly impact the EU's technological independence, data security, and economic competitiveness in the years to come. The debate is intensifying, and understanding the implications is crucial for businesses and policymakers alike.

The Allure of Hyperscalers: Scale, Speed, and Cost-Effectiveness

Hyperscalers offer undeniable advantages. Their massive scale provides unparalleled computing power, storage capacity, and global reach. Businesses, particularly startups and SMEs, are drawn to the speed and ease of deployment, often bypassing the complexities of building and maintaining their own data centers. The pay-as-you-go pricing model also offers significant cost benefits, especially for fluctuating workloads. This ease of access has fueled rapid cloud adoption across Europe.

The Risks of Hyperscaler Dependence: Security, Sovereignty, and Lock-in

However, this dependence raises significant concerns. Data sovereignty is paramount. Storing sensitive European data on servers controlled by US-based companies raises questions about compliance with EU regulations like the GDPR. Concerns around potential US government access to this data further fuel the debate. Furthermore, the reliance on a few powerful players creates a vendor lock-in effect, limiting flexibility and potentially hindering innovation. A single point of failure within a hyperscaler's infrastructure could have cascading effects across entire industries.

The Rise of Decentralization: A Path to Greater Control

The counterargument champions a decentralized cloud approach, leveraging technologies like edge computing and blockchain to distribute data and processing power across multiple locations. This offers enhanced security, resilience, and control. Decentralized cloud solutions can minimize single points of failure and reduce reliance on any one provider. This approach also aligns with the EU's ambition to foster a more competitive and less concentrated digital landscape.

EU Initiatives Promoting Decentralization

The EU is actively pursuing initiatives to promote a more diverse and secure cloud ecosystem. Funding programs support the development of European cloud technologies and infrastructure. Regulations are being designed to encourage competition and prevent the dominance of a few players. This includes initiatives focusing on:

  • Gaia-X: This ambitious project aims to create a federated, interoperable data infrastructure across Europe, providing a secure and trustworthy alternative to hyperscalers.
  • Investment in national cloud initiatives: Several EU member states are investing in their own national cloud infrastructure, aiming to reduce reliance on foreign providers.
  • Promoting open-source technologies: The EU is actively encouraging the adoption of open-source software and hardware, fostering innovation and reducing vendor lock-in.

Challenges and Opportunities for Decentralization

While decentralization offers compelling benefits, challenges remain. Establishing interoperability between different decentralized systems is crucial. The development and adoption of open standards are vital to ensure seamless data exchange and avoid fragmentation. Furthermore, the cost of building and maintaining decentralized infrastructure can be significantly higher than utilizing hyperscaler services, at least in the short term. However, the long-term benefits in terms of security, sovereignty, and economic independence may outweigh the initial investment.

The Future of EU Cloud Computing: A Balanced Approach?

The future of cloud computing in the EU likely involves a balanced approach. A complete rejection of hyperscalers is unrealistic, given their current dominance and the benefits they offer. However, a strategic shift towards greater decentralization, coupled with robust regulatory frameworks and substantial investment in European cloud technologies, is crucial. This will ensure a more resilient, secure, and independent digital future for the EU, fostering innovation and promoting its global competitiveness. The coming years will be pivotal in shaping this critical aspect of the EU's digital transformation.
